Position Description:
Penn Medicine Lancaster General Health Physicians – Hospitalist Group is seeking a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ner to expand upon an already well-established hospitalist program composed of over 40 advanced practice providers and 50 physicians where you will work side by side with our physicians as clinical colleagues.
This position will include 10-hour shifts with a 7on-7off model with occasional evening swing shifts functioning as a primary rounder, admitter/consultant, discharging with some cross-coverage duties. Procedures are not required. As part of our hospitalist team, you have the opportunity to practice within a well-supported environment to coordinate and provide medical care for hospitalized patients with the care team. The hospitalists program has service lines that extend to include inpatient, observation, rehab and a dedicated nocturnist team.
Hours: Part-time, 1 week on (7 days)/3 weeks off schedule with daytime/evening rotation.
Minimum Requirements:
Nurse Practitioner
- Valid Certified Registered Nurse Practitioner license and Certificate of Prescriptive Authority in Pennsylvania
- Certification by ANCC or other qualifying agency in area of specialty required (Acute Care)
- Valid Pennsylvania licensure as a Registered Nurse
- Credentialed by the medical staff in accordance with current policy and procedure.
- Effective August 1st, 2023, the certification of the nurse practitioner must align with the population the nurse practitioner will primarily be caring for unless otherwise determined by the Chief Nursing Officer and in accordance with hospital practice needs.
Physician Assistant
- Current licensure as a Physician Assistant by PA Board of Medicine
- Graduate of Accredited Physician Assistant training program
- Minimum one-year experience as a Physician Assistant is preferred
